The Legacy of Chavo Classic

Let's start with the patriarch, Chavo Classic. Chavo Classic, also known as Salvador Guerrero III, is a legend in his own right. He wasn't just a wrestler; he was a cornerstone of lucha libre and a respected veteran in the American wrestling scene. Think of him as the old-school professor of wrestling, a master of the fundamentals with a knack for storytelling in the ring. His style was a stark contrast to the high-flying antics we often see today. Chavo Classic was all about grounded technique, powerful strikes, and psychological warfare. He knew how to work a crowd, building tension with every move and facial expression. His matches weren't just contests; they were dramatic performances. One of the defining characteristics of Chavo Classic was his toughness. He was a wrestler who could absorb punishment and keep coming. This grit and determination made him a formidable opponent, especially in the days when wrestling was more about believable brawls and less about choreographed acrobatics. He wasn't afraid to get down and dirty, using every trick in the book to gain an advantage. This included utilizing underhanded tactics, playing the heel role to perfection, and generally making life difficult for his opponents. But it wasn't just about being a tough guy. Chavo Classic had a deep understanding of wrestling psychology. He knew how to control the pace of a match, when to build to a crescendo, and how to manipulate the emotions of the audience. He was a master of drawing heat, meaning he could get the crowd to hate him, which in turn made the babyfaces (the good guys) even more popular. His contributions to wrestling extend beyond his in-ring performances. He helped train countless wrestlers, passing on his knowledge and experience to future generations. He was a mentor and a leader, shaping the careers of many who went on to achieve great success. In many ways, Chavo Classic represents a bygone era of wrestling, a time when the emphasis was on realism, toughness, and storytelling. He was a true classic in every sense of the word.

The High-Flying Style of Chavo Guerrero

Now, let's shift our focus to Chavo Guerrero. Chavo Guerrero Jr. represents a more modern, high-octane style of wrestling. While he undoubtedly learned from his father's classic techniques, he also embraced the evolution of the sport, incorporating high-flying moves, innovative offense, and a faster pace into his repertoire. Think of him as the dynamic innovator, a wrestler who could seamlessly blend tradition with cutting-edge athleticism. One of the first things that stands out about Chavo Guerrero is his agility. He could move around the ring with incredible speed and grace, executing acrobatic maneuvers with precision and flair. He was a master of the springboard, using the ropes to launch himself into devastating attacks. His signature Frog Splash was a thing of beauty, a move that could end a match in an instant. But it wasn't just about the flashy moves. Chavo Guerrero was also a skilled technician, capable of grappling, submissions, and chain wrestling. He had a deep understanding of ring psychology, knowing how to control the pace of a match and build to exciting moments. He was a versatile performer who could adapt to any opponent and any style. Throughout his career, Chavo Guerrero achieved considerable success, winning championships in multiple promotions, including WWE and WCW. He proved himself to be a main-event caliber talent, capable of delivering compelling matches and captivating audiences. He also excelled in tag team competition, forming memorable partnerships with his uncle Eddie Guerrero and later with other wrestlers. One of the defining characteristics of Chavo Guerrero was his charisma. He had a natural ability to connect with the audience, whether he was playing the babyface or the heel. He was a skilled talker, able to generate heat with his words and actions. He knew how to work a crowd, getting them invested in his matches and his storylines. In many ways, Chavo Guerrero represents the evolution of wrestling, a fusion of classic techniques with modern athleticism and showmanship. He was a dynamic performer who consistently delivered exciting and memorable matches. He carried the Guerrero family legacy with pride, honoring the traditions of the past while forging his own unique path.
